The Story Behind The Name
Fourth generation winemaker Chester Osborn confesses to never having really grown up. He’s still making mud pies, concoctions of mushy ingredients using the earth, water and sun. The only difference is that people are now buying them and you can drink them.
The Characteristics
A glutinous, luscious drink... More tempting than the original sin!
The allure of a viscous vinous treat, lolling and lingering across your tongue, hard to resist. The Viognier is evident on the nose with notes of apricot nectar, ginger, yellow peach blossom and dried citrus peel. The palate oozes flavours of dried apricot and mixed citrus marmalade, sweet pineapple and candied ginger.
Gushing and gurgling, drizzling and dribbling, sluicing and swirling, then slowly meandering all the way to a triumphant, warm and lingering afterglow.
